Insert in for-Schleife

sipoh

Erfahrenes Mitglied
Hallo,

ich möchte in einer Tabelle 365 einträge machen. Wobei die Zahl, die eingetragen wird, immer um eins wächst, bis die Endanweisung in der for-Schleife erfüllt ist.

Die Tabelle sieht so aus:

nullacht || id (auto), wert, open

Der Code sieht so aus:

Code:
for ($i=0; $i<366; $i++) { 
	mysql_query("insert into nullacht(wert) values('".$i."')");
}

Nur leider fült er mal 125 Zahlen, dann mal wieder gar keine.

(open ist standard 0 und wird in der weiteren Verarbeitung behandelt.)
 
Vielleicht tritt ja ein Fehler auf und du siehst ihn nicht, weil dein error-reporting nicht eingeschaltet ist? Versuch es mal hiermit, solltest du eine Fehlermeldung erhalten und nichts damit anfangen können, dann poste es hier.
PHP:
for ($i=0; $i<366; $i++) { 
	mysql_query("insert into nullacht(wert) values('".$i."')") or die(mysql_error());
}
 
Zurück